Live-Forum - Die aktuellen Beiträge
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ender

Forumthread: Schrift in MsgBox fett formatieren

Schrift in MsgBox fett formatieren
08.09.2005 15:20:17
otto
Hallo Ihr,
gibt es eine Möglichkeit Teile der Meldung fett zu formatieren?
Gruß otto

2
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Schrift in MsgBox fett formatieren
08.09.2005 15:25:15
Andi
Hi,
das geht nur in einer UserForm, in einer MsgBox gibt's die Möglichkeit nicht.
Schönen Gruß,
Andi
nein, nur mit einer UserForm o.w.t.
08.09.2005 15:25:32
Peter
MfG Peter
Anzeige
;
Anzeige
Anzeige

Infobox / Tutorial

Schrift in MsgBox fett formatieren


Schritt-für-Schritt-Anleitung

Um die Schrift in einer MsgBox fett zu formatieren, ist es wichtig zu wissen, dass dies nicht direkt in einer Standard-MsgBox möglich ist. Stattdessen kannst Du eine UserForm verwenden, um die gewünschte Formatierung zu erzielen. Hier sind die Schritte:

  1. Öffne den VBA-Editor: Drücke ALT + F11 in Excel.
  2. Erstelle eine UserForm: Klicke auf Einfügen > UserForm.
  3. Füge ein Textfeld hinzu: Ziehe ein Textfeld auf die UserForm.
  4. Formatiere den Text: Setze im Eigenschaftenfenster die Font-Eigenschaft des Textfeldes auf Fett.
  5. Füge einen Button hinzu: Um die UserForm zu schließen, füge einen Button hinzu und schreibe einen einfachen Code, der die UserForm schließt.

Hier ein einfaches Beispiel für den Code:

Private Sub CommandButton1_Click()
    Unload Me
End Sub
  1. Starte die UserForm: Du kannst die UserForm über einen einfachen VBA-Code aufrufen.
Sub ShowUserForm()
    UserForm1.Show
End Sub

Häufige Fehler und Lösungen

  • Fehler: MsgBox zeigt keinen fett formatierten Text an.

    • Lösung: Verwende eine UserForm, da MsgBox keine Textformatierung unterstützt.
  • Fehler: UserForm wird nicht angezeigt.

    • Lösung: Stelle sicher, dass der Code UserForm1.Show korrekt in einem Modul platziert ist und die UserForm richtig benannt ist.

Alternative Methoden

Wenn Du die Schrift in einer MsgBox formatieren möchtest, könntest Du folgende Alternativen in Betracht ziehen:

  • Access MsgBox verwenden: In Microsoft Access kannst Du MsgBoxen mit mehr Formatierungsmöglichkeiten verwenden als in Excel. Hier kannst Du die MsgBox-Funktion anpassen, um den Text ansprechend zu gestalten.

  • Direkte Fensteranpassung: In VBA kannst Du auch eigene Formulare erstellen, die verschiedene Formatierungsoptionen unterstützen, wie z.B. Schriftarten und Farben.


Praktische Beispiele

Hier ist ein praktisches Beispiel, das zeigt, wie Du eine UserForm mit fett formatiertem Text erstellen kannst:

Private Sub UserForm_Initialize()
    TextBox1.Text = "Dies ist ein Beispieltext."
    TextBox1.Font.Bold = True
End Sub

Verwende den obigen Code im UserForm_Initialize-Ereignis, um sicherzustellen, dass der Text beim Laden der UserForm fett dargestellt wird.


Tipps für Profis

  • Verwende Steuerelemente: Nutze verschiedene Steuerelemente in Deiner UserForm, um die Benutzererfahrung zu verbessern. Du kannst z.B. Labels, Textfelder und Buttons kombinieren, um ansprechende Dialoge zu erstellen.

  • Gestalte ansprechend: Achte darauf, dass die Farben und Schriften in Deiner UserForm harmonisch sind. Dies trägt dazu bei, dass die UserForm professionell aussieht und einfach zu bedienen ist.


FAQ: Häufige Fragen

1. Kann ich in einer MsgBox Text fett formatieren?
Nein, das ist nicht möglich. Du musst eine UserForm verwenden, um Text fett zu formatieren.

2. Wie kann ich die UserForm anpassen?
Du kannst die Eigenschaften der UserForm im Eigenschaftenfenster im VBA-Editor ändern, um Aussehen und Verhalten anzupassen.

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Entdecke mehr
Finde genau, was du suchst

Die erweiterte Suchfunktion hilft dir, gezielt die besten Antworten zu finden

Suche nach den besten Antworten
Unsere beliebtesten Threads

Entdecke unsere meistgeklickten Beiträge in der Google Suche

Top 100 Threads jetzt ansehen
Anzeige